我可以通过单击链接将数据传递到Flutter应用程序吗?

时间:2019-02-13 18:17:46

标签: flutter

我需要将数据传递到网站并对此进行处理,然后通过链接将代码返回给我的flutter应用程序并继续在该应用程序上进行操作,但我不知道该怎么做。 我是扑扑的初学者! 请帮助我!

1 个答案:

答案 0 :(得分:0)

要通过链接打开flutter应用程序,我们必须使用平台的url方案。步骤如下。

  1. 向本地环境添加网址方案。
  2. 添加用于url方案的插件。
  3. 如果您想获取一些字符串或数字,则必须使用正则表达式对给定的url进行解码。

我建议您从iOS的实施开始,因为它比Android的更为简单。祝你好运!

如何添加网址方案。

对于iOS

https://developer.apple.com/documentation/uikit/core_app/allowing_apps_and_websites_to_link_to_your_content/defining_a_custom_url_scheme_for_your_app

对于Android

https://developer.android.com/training/app-links/deep-linking

插件

https://pub.dartlang.org/packages/uni_links

实施示例

https://pub.dartlang.org/packages/uni_links#-example-tab-